Marine Weather Statement
Issued 10:34 AM PST 8 December 2025 A frontal system moving through the northern waters today will bringstorm force westerlies across the northern waters. Hurricane force
gusts are possible with this system, particularly over Bowie and
northern section of west coast Haida Gwaii.
Southwesterly gales have developed across Explorer and the southern
waters and will spread into Juan de Fuca Strait this afternoon.
Over the Strait of Georgia southeasterly gales are expected this
afternoon. Winds will ease tonight as the system moves inland.
Another front will approach the offshore waters on Tuesday, bringing
southeast gales to the central and northern waters. Winds will shift
to strong to gale force westerly behind the system Tuesday night.
